**Q: Why did the Tindercrest payroll export switch from CSV to the new PXF format?**

A: PXF adds field-level checksums required by the Quenholm compliance update. Legacy CSV exports stop on the next release cut. Re-run any failed exports after the cutover; partial files are discarded automatically. Restoring the export signing config requires the recovery passphrase, which appears below.

strongbox words: oliael-gilax-lamael

## Changed defaults

Heads up: the Ledgerline tax-rate lookup cache now defaults to a 15-minute TTL instead of 24 hours. Turns out rates in the Veldt County sandbox were going stale mid-demo, which was embarrassing. Eviction is now LRU rather than FIFO, and the cache warms on boot. If you're reviewing, check that nothing hardcodes the old TTL. The new defaults land as follows.

deployment values, bajop-taweg:
holwyn:
  log_level: debug
  metrics_host: metrics.holwyn.zemvarsys.internal
  pool_size: 32

// Turnstile counter ceiling for Harrowfield Stadium gates. The Gatewarden
// firmware rejects counts above this as tampering and locks the lane.
// Security note: value must match the venue's licensed capacity; any
// mismatch trips the audit alarm. Do not edit without review. Validated
// on the build referenced below.

session token of kahag-bawip = htk6_729d08

Leadership Review — Supplier Contract Renewal

Finance team, the Ashgrove Components agreement is up for renewal at month-end. Proposed terms: 3% unit price increase, net-45 payment terms, and a volume rebate above 50,000 units annually. Total annual spend rises roughly 2.1% under current forecasts. Treasury impact is minimal. Procurement recommends acceptance. The confidential note below outlines the related business plan and is for this group only.

internal memo for kajep-tawip: The renewal with Holaelix Group closes at $10 million a year, 5 percent below the last contract. Project Wenael slips by two quarters because of the tooling delay.